Hung *Series Premiere* - "01" - 6/28/09

Spoiler:
Years ago, as a student at Detroit's West Lakefield High School, Ray Drecker was athletic, popular, and destined for success. Today, as a West Lakefield teacher and coach of the varsity basketball team (which is on an unprecedented losing streak), he's underpaid, uninsured, and embittered that his wife of 20 years (Anne Heche) has left him for her dermatologist. After a fire damages the rundown lakeside home he inherited from his parents, Ray's sagging fortunes reach an all-time low when his twin children Darby and Damon, who had been living with him, move in with their mom and her smug hubby, Ronnie Haxon (Eddie Jemison). Lonely, run-down and at wit's end, Ray decides to attend a local self-help class whose mantra is to identify a personal winning tool to market for financial success. After a not-so-fulfilling encounter with a fellow attendee--an ex-flame and would-be poet named Tanya Skagle (Jane Adams)--Ray has a eureka moment. With the help of Tanya, Ray resolves to take advantage of his greatest asset, in hopes of changing his fortunes in a big way.


Reviews have been mixed. Herc from AICN liked it. Maureen Ryan from the Chicago Tribune didn't, but she compared it to Breaking Bad which she also doesn't like.

Tonght's ep is 44 min, it's off next week along with True Blood for 4th of July weekend, and then when it comes back on the 12th it will be in the half hour between True Blood and the new season of Entourage.
